Vichy Laboratoires (French, founded 1931)

The history of the Vichy brand began in 1931 at Vichy, with the meeting of Georges GUERIN, who directed the Perfumes Grenoville and Dr. Prosper HALLER. The first suffers from an open wound on the foot, which heals quickly, thanks to the thermal water - called Lucas water. Dr. HALLER, doctor of the spas is ahead for his time, in terms of nutrition, well-being and above all, to understand the amazing properties of thermal baths on injured skin. Their meeting, at the crossroads of two worlds, that of beauty and health, will give birth to the brand Vichy. Considering the skin as a vital organ, they decide to use the cosmetics the rigor of medical research. In 1931, they founded the Dermatological Hygiene Company Vichy and developped the Secrets of Vichy, who prepares a special cream for each skin type, oily or dry. They also invented the indications by type skin. The 8 secrets of Vichy will have a long life until the 70's! Vichy will always base its products on scientific research to develop its active ingredients, except of course the thermal water. This water, capable of purifying and supporting the skin, is also from a series of high-performance treatments, which have assured Vichy some of its notoriety. In the 1950s, L'Oréal bought this 20-year-old brand. Starting in 1955, Vichy, renowned for the seriousness of its products, is distributed exclusively in pharmacy: it is the birth of dermocosmetics. L'Oréal's idea was to propose the pharmacists to take care of their customers on the beauty side, by being the best prescribers of the brand. They become true beauty professionals, consultants and experts in cosmetic research. This collaboration enables Vichy to use products from medical and pharmacy-inspired processes. The ultra-medicalization of the 80s and 90s contributes to the growth of the brand. Vichy multiplies patents, confirming its scientific creativity.
